Life is basically nothing but ritual. . . Add these to yours:
“Go for daily walks, an hour long, and let your mind wander without the help of music.
Get involved in a small church that acts out biblical forms of justice.
Read big chunks of Scripture, a book at a time.
Follow a regular schedule, sleep well, and wake early. Exercise.
Get rid of your smartphone, or at least severely restrict your usage.
Don’t text people, but talk only face to face or over the phone” (Dru Johnson)
“The main art in the matter of spiritual living is to know how to handle yourself. You have to take yourself in hand, you have to address yourself, preach to yourself, question yourself. You must say to your soul: ‘Why art thou cast down’—what business have you to be disquieted? You must turn on yourself, upbraid yourself, condemn yourself, exhort yourself, and say to yourself: ‘Hope thou in God’—instead of muttering in this depressed, unhappy way.” MLJ

“the Bible has a focal point, a center. It’s a record of human history, centered on the history of Israel. That history comes to a climax in the life, death, and resurrection of Jesus. Jesus is the principal character of Scripture. The Bible is His story, and His life is the hinge of the ages, the turning point of world history.” Peter Leithart

“Scholars in the last century have ceased to use the old Christian BC and AD system of dividing history and have adopted BCE and CE in their place. Commonness, toleration, detente, and democracy replace the reign of the Lord Christ as the fundamental defining characteristics of our age. The date remains the same, but the cross is tossed down a memory hole.” Leithart
